Food and Drink
The exotic dishes of Mauritius will also thrill you. They are influence by Indian, Creole, Chinese and European cuisines. The popular dishes here are Cari Paul, Dhol Puri, Mine-Frit and Neek Neon. You should also taste “alauda”, a milk-based drink that contains basil seeds. Mauritius music, known as Sega, is a local folk music. This music is also present with dance. You must watch these shows as they are regularly host in coastal hotels.

Weather in Mauritius
Know the weather before traveling here.
The climate here is tropical. There are hot and humid summers from November to May with dry winters from May to November.
Keep in mind that cyclones continue to affect the country during November-April.
